Review for CHOICE Humanitarian: Center for Humanitarian Outreach and Intercultural Exchange , Draper, UT, USA
Being involved with CHOICE Humanitarian gives me the opportunity to help people in poverty solve their own problems and achieve lasting change through increased knowledge, experience, and access to resources. I know all of our seven in-country directors and many staff members (all native to each country), and I have witnessed their dedication and sacrifice as they work with village communities to organize and work together to help the extreme poor among them lift themselves to a better quality of life. I have visited communities in Nepal, Mexico, Guatemala, Ecuador, and Peru and spoken with people who have changed the trajectory of their lives through entrepreneurship training and mentoring from CHOICE facilitators. In the accompanying photo I am with Radhika Pariyar, a young widow, member of the untouchable caste in Nepal, who started a chicken and goat business after receiving training and mentoring from CHOICE and a loan from a local cooperative which CHOICE helped organize. She became respected in her community and after participating in CHOICE leadership training, she was elected to public office!
